6x-4 < -34 or 3x + 10>10 solve

\(6x-4<-34\) First we add 4 to both sides. \(4+(6x-4)<(-34)+4\) Then we simplify. \(6x<-30\) Then you divide by the coefficient on the variable. \(\color{red}{\text{NOTE: If the coefficient is negative, you must switch the sign to it's opposite}}\) \(x<-5\) Now, I want you to try the other! :)
